Breaking News

Isolated China is cracking under strain of keeping Covid out

China is currently battling its fourth Covid flareup driven by the Delta variant in the past five months, with each outbreak returning more quickly than the previous one. Though the case numbers are minimal compared to what other countries are living with ever day -- there were just 48 locally-transmitted infections on Saturday -- the response is not.

By November 01, 2021 at 09:09AM

Read More

No comments